**Q: Why did a bounced email not suppress the recipient address?**

The Larkmail bounce processor only suppresses on hard bounces; soft bounces (mailbox full, temporary deferral) are counted but tolerated until five occur within seven days. If you believe a hard bounce was misclassified, check the classifier's verdict in the processing log before filing a ticket. The classification rules and override procedure are documented on the page below.

operations page: https://confluence.lumicsys.internal/projects/display/projects/display

## Artifact Signing — Inventory Reconciliation Job

The nightly reconciliation job for Stockline now signs its output manifests before upload. Unsigned manifests are rejected by the Ledgerbox ingest as of build 412. Two mismatches last week traced to a stale key on the runner pool; rotated Tuesday. Action for sync: confirm all runners pull the current key at job start. The active signing key for the reconciliation pipeline is as follows.

signing key of yafop-taguf = bky3_Kre

Ticket: Digest scheduler auth failure

The Mornmail batch digest job stopped enqueuing at 01:30 after its service credential lapsed — it was created before we moved to auto-rotation, so nothing renewed it. Digests for roughly 9,000 recipients are delayed, not lost; they'll send on the next successful run. A fresh key has been provisioned under the new rotation policy and is recorded below.

app token of hawif-kafof = kto15_B3AN0KfpZRy4TLc

# Who to Contact: Pixelhoard Image Cache Leak

The recurring memory leak in the Pixelhoard image cache (tracked since the Thornfield release) is owned by the Media Runtime team at Quenby Systems. Symptoms: resident memory climbing steadily under sustained thumbnail load, recovered only by process restart. A partial fix shipped in 3.8 but regressions have reappeared twice, so don't assume it's resolved. Attach heap snapshots to any report; they're essential for triage. Send reports and snapshot archives to the team here.

billing contact of bawep-tajeg = tamath.silion.fraok@olvarqsoft.local